Weber Shandwick has announced that David Skelton will join its London office in May to head up its UK public affairs practice.

Skelton has worked in politics, policy development and public service reform for over a decade. Known as a Conservative thinker, he has experience working in both private and public sectors, providing strategic advise to blue chip companies and working closely with senior politicians.

Following two years at Policy Exchange as Deputy Director and Head of Research, Skelton founded the think tank Renewal, aiming to broaden the appeal of the Conservative Party. The Sunderland supporter regularly appears on TV and radio and has written numerous publications for various media outlets.

Jon McLeod, Chairman of the UK Corporate, Financial and Public Affairs practice, commented: “David’s appointment reaffirms our commitment to cross-party public affairs consultancy at a time when the political scene will remain fluid for the foreseeable future.

“He also brings that combination of intellectual rigour and creative thinking that is the hallmark of Weber Shandwick’s approach to public affairs consultancy.”

David Skelton commented on his own appointment: “I’m hugely excited about working with Weber Shandwick, a real leader in the field of public affairs, to help clients respond to unique public policy challenges in uncertain times.”

“I look forward to working with Jon and the team to build further Weber Shandwick’s strength in depth in public affairs.”
